BK05 UNE is a 2005 Suzuki Rv 125 K5 in Blue with a 124c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.6%.
Across all 2005 Suzuki Rv 125 K5 models, the average MOT pass rate is 81.7% with a typical mileage of 11,931 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Suzuki Rv 125 K5 fails its MOT is drive chain excessively loose, accounting for 10 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BK05 UNE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Suzuki Rv 125 K5 typ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 21 years old, this Suzuki Rv 125 K5 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
